Instructions for use
• Connection leads to the limit switch are to be routed separately from the
main current cables, e.g. cables to the electric motors or solenoids, as
otherwise inductive voltage peaks can reach the limit switch via the power
supply network, and damage them in spite of the integrated safety circuit.
• Suitable DC supply is necessary as power supply to the limit switch.
The residual waviness of the feed voltage must not exceed max. 10 %.
• Switch-off voltage peaks when switching inductive loads are to be de-
creased using corresponding safety circuits, e.g. recovery diodes.
• An integrated overload safety circuit interrupts the switching function of
the limit switch in the case of overload. The limit switch is then automati-
cally ready again after the duration of the overload state.
• The limit switch may not be installed in the vicinity of AC-operated
consumers, e.g. AC solenoids, as otherwise malfunctions can occur. In
any case, a minimum clearance of 0.1 m must be observed.
• Only operation within the stated technical data is allowed.
• Connections must be made according to the connections diagram.

Type 118368-01
This switch is dedicated for the supervising of one trip point. When the trip point is reached, pin 4 is non conducting, this means a normally
closed function. Simultaneously pin 2 becomes conducting, this means a normally open function.
Type 118369-01
This switch is dedicated for the supervising of one trip point. When the trip point is reached, pin 2 is non conducting, this means a normally
closed function. Simultaneously pin 4 becomes conducting, this means a normally open function.

Supply voltage [VDC] 24
Tolerance supply voltage [%] ±20
Ripple supply voltage [%] 10
Polarity protection [V] 300
Current consumption without
load [mA] 20
Switching hysteresis [mm] <0.06
Max. output current per
channel, ohmic [mA] 250
Ambient temperature [°C] -20 … +85
Protection IP65 acc. EN 60529
CE conform EN 61000-4-2/EN 61000-4-4/
EN 61000-4-6
1)
/ENV 50140/
ENV 50204
Min. distance to next AC
solenoid [m] 0.1
Interface M12x1 to
IEC 61076-2-101
